Meg Ryan to Produce NBC Comedy

Meg Ryan is attached to produce and is in talks to star in an NBC comedy, according to Variety.

The single-camera comedy is titled "The Obsolescents" and takes place in a New Jersey suburb where the facade of peace and civility is disrupted by the shocking death of a long-time Township Council member.

Andrew Gottlieb is heading the series, with Lorne Michaels and Andrew Singer executive producing via Broadway Video with Ryan. Universal Television and Broadway Video will produce the comedy.

Ryan is hest known for her film roles like "When HARRY Met Sally," "Sleepless in Seattle," and 'You've Got Mail." Ryan is also attached to star in and executive produce the series "Picture Paris" at Epix.

Gottlieb recently worked on the Amazon series "The Dangerous Book for Boys." His other credits include "Fuller House," "Watching Ellie," and "The Andy Milonakis Show."

Michaels and Broadway Video currently produce "A.P. Bio," and are currently developing "Saving Larry" starring Kenan Thompson.
